    I am new to investing in REE’s and am doing some research. Can you make money out of REE’s at 2.6% TREO? Mt. Weld (Lynas) has 4.4% head grade and the Mountain Pass REE mine in California has over 6% head grade. I know that some ionic clay REE mines can have very low grades but they are easier to process and they comprise of over 80% Heavy Rare Earths. The Lindian carbonatite is a hard rock deposit and I can’t find any other mine that is extracting hard rock at such low grades. I am aware of some mines reprocessing old material like monazite and old tailings such as Rainbow in South Africa, so they are not comparable. Can anyone point to a comparable REE mine operating profitably with grades as low as 2.6% in a carbonatite?
